Hi,

I checked out the latest svn version (6140) of fltk2. I use Debian sid
on a i386 box with kernel 2.6.25 and gcc 4.3.1. After typing make I get
the following error message:


=== making glut ===
Compiling glpuzzle.cxx...
Linking glpuzzle...
glpuzzle.o: In function `Reshape(int, int)':
glpuzzle.cxx:(.text+0x9ef): undefined reference to `glViewport'
glpuzzle.o: In function `computeCoords(int, int, int, float*, float*)':
glpuzzle.cxx:(.text+0xa70): undefined reference to `glGetFloatv'
glpuzzle.cxx:(.text+0xa80): undefined reference to `glGetFloatv'
glpuzzle.o: In function `reset()':
glpuzzle.cxx:(.text+0xd12):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0xd47): undefined reference to
`glutChangeToMenuEntry(int, char const*, int)'
glpuzzle.cxx:(.text+0xd4c): undefined reference to `glut_window'
glpuzzle.o: In function `solidifyChain(puzzle*)':
glpuzzle.cxx:(.text+0xdf1): undefined reference to `glut_window'
glpuzzle.o: In function `continueSolving()':
glpuzzle.cxx:(.text+0xe71): undefined reference to `glut_window'
glpuzzle.o: In function `animate()': 
glpuzzle.cxx:(.text+0x10a0):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0x113a): undefined reference to
`glutChangeToMenuEntry(int, char const*, int)'
glpuzzle.cxx:(.text+0x1147): undefined reference to `glut_window'
glpuzzle.o: In function `solvePuzzle()':
glpuzzle.cxx:(.text+0x19ca):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0x1a08): undefined reference to `glut_window'
glpuzzle.o: In function `toggleSolve()':
glpuzzle.cxx:(.text+0x1a5a): undefined reference to
`glutChangeToMenuEntry(int, char const*, int)'
glpuzzle.cxx:(.text+0x1a67):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0x1a96):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0x1ac8): undefined reference to
`glutChangeToMenuEntry(int, char const*, int)'
glpuzzle.cxx:(.text+0x1ad5):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0x1af9): undefined reference to `glut_window'
glpuzzle.o: In function `drawContainer()':
glpuzzle.cxx:(.text+0x1b96): undefined reference to `glColor3ub'
glpuzzle.cxx:(.text+0x1ba2): undefined reference to `glBegin'
glpuzzle.cxx:(.text+0x1bcb): undefined reference to `glNormal3f'
glpuzzle.cxx:(.text+0x1c1b): undefined reference to `glVertex3f'
glpuzzle.o: In function `drawBox(int, float, float)':
glpuzzle.cxx:(.text+0x1c93): undefined reference to `glColor3ubv'
glpuzzle.cxx:(.text+0x1c9f): undefined reference to `glBegin'
glpuzzle.cxx:(.text+0x1cc0): undefined reference to `glNormal3fv'
glpuzzle.cxx:(.text+0x1d6e): undefined reference to `glVertex3f'
glpuzzle.cxx:(.text+0x1d8e): undefined reference to `glEnd'
glpuzzle.cxx:(.text+0x1d9a): undefined reference to `glBegin'
glpuzzle.cxx:(.text+0x1db8): undefined reference to `glNormal3fv'
glpuzzle.cxx:(.text+0x1e66): undefined reference to `glVertex3f'
glpuzzle.o: In function `drawAll()':
glpuzzle.cxx:(.text+0x1ec6): undefined reference to `glMatrixMode'
glpuzzle.cxx:(.text+0x1ecb): undefined reference to `glLoadIdentity'
glpuzzle.cxx:(.text+0x1edf): undefined reference to `glTranslatef'
glpuzzle.cxx:(.text+0x1ee7): undefined reference to `glMultMatrixf'
glpuzzle.cxx:(.text+0x1f03): undefined reference to `glRotatef'
glpuzzle.cxx:(.text+0x1f1c): undefined reference to `glClear'
glpuzzle.cxx:(.text+0x1f3d): undefined reference to `glLoadName'
glpuzzle.cxx:(.text+0x1f91): undefined reference to `glLoadName'
glpuzzle.cxx:(.text+0x1fe8): undefined reference to `glClear'
glpuzzle.o: In function `selectPiece(int, int)':
glpuzzle.cxx:(.text+0x201d): undefined reference to `glSelectBuffer'
glpuzzle.cxx:(.text+0x2029): undefined reference to `glRenderMode'
glpuzzle.cxx:(.text+0x202e): undefined reference to `glInitNames'
glpuzzle.cxx:(.text+0x203a): undefined reference to `glPushName'
glpuzzle.cxx:(.text+0x2046): undefined reference to `glMatrixMode'
glpuzzle.cxx:(.text+0x204b): undefined reference to `glLoadIdentity'
glpuzzle.cxx:(.text+0x207f): undefined reference to `gluPickMatrix'
glpuzzle.cxx:(.text+0x20b3): undefined reference to `gluPerspective'
glpuzzle.cxx:(.text+0x20c4): undefined reference to `glRenderMode'
glpuzzle.o: In function `keyboard(unsigned char, int, int)':
glpuzzle.cxx:(.text+0x2198): undefined reference to `glEnable'
glpuzzle.cxx:(.text+0x219d):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0x2280): undefined reference to `glDisable'
glpuzzle.cxx:(.text+0x22b7): undefined reference to
`glutChangeToMenuEntry(int, char const*, int)'
glpuzzle.cxx:(.text+0x22c4): undefined reference to `glut_window'
glpuzzle.o: In function `redraw()':
glpuzzle.cxx:(.text+0x232e): undefined reference to `glMatrixMode'
glpuzzle.cxx:(.text+0x2333): undefined reference to `glLoadIdentity'
glpuzzle.cxx:(.text+0x2367): undefined reference to `gluPerspective'
glpuzzle.o: In function `init()':
glpuzzle.cxx:(.text+0x2661): undefined reference to `glEnable'
glpuzzle.cxx:(.text+0x266d): undefined reference to `glCullFace'
glpuzzle.cxx:(.text+0x2679): undefined reference to `glEnable'
glpuzzle.cxx:(.text+0x2683): undefined reference to `glClearDepth'
glpuzzle.cxx:(.text+0x269c): undefined reference to `glClearColor'
glpuzzle.cxx:(.text+0x26b8): undefined reference to `glLightfv'
glpuzzle.cxx:(.text+0x26d4): undefined reference to `glLightfv'
glpuzzle.cxx:(.text+0x26f0): undefined reference to `glLightfv'
glpuzzle.cxx:(.text+0x270c): undefined reference to `glLightfv'
glpuzzle.cxx:(.text+0x2718): undefined reference to `glEnable'
glpuzzle.cxx:(.text+0x272c): undefined reference to `glLightModelfv'
glpuzzle.cxx:(.text+0x2740): undefined reference to `glLightModelfv'
glpuzzle.cxx:(.text+0x2754): undefined reference to `glLightModelfv'
glpuzzle.cxx:(.text+0x2760): undefined reference to `glEnable'
glpuzzle.cxx:(.text+0x277c): undefined reference to `glMaterialfv'
glpuzzle.cxx:(.text+0x2798): undefined reference to `glMaterialfv'
glpuzzle.cxx:(.text+0x27b4): undefined reference to `glMaterialfv'
glpuzzle.cxx:(.text+0x27d0): undefined reference to `glMaterialfv'
glpuzzle.cxx:(.text+0x27e4): undefined reference to `glColorMaterial'
glpuzzle.cxx:(.text+0x27f0): undefined reference to `glEnable'
glpuzzle.cxx:(.text+0x27fc): undefined reference to `glShadeModel'
glpuzzle.o: In function `main':
glpuzzle.cxx:(.text+0x2861): undefined reference to `glutInit(int*,
char**)'
glpuzzle.cxx:(.text+0x28bb): undefined reference to
`glutInitWindowSize(int, int)'
glpuzzle.cxx:(.text+0x28d4): undefined reference to
`glutInitDisplayMode(unsigned int)'
glpuzzle.cxx:(.text+0x28e0): undefined reference to
`glutCreateWindow(char const*)'
glpuzzle.cxx:(.text+0x2903): undefined reference to `glGetIntegerv'
glpuzzle.cxx:(.text+0x2974):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0x29bc): undefined reference to `glutCreateMenu(void
(*)(int))'
glpuzzle.cxx:(.text+0x29d0): undefined reference to
`glutAddMenuEntry(char const*, int)'
glpuzzle.cxx:(.text+0x29e4): undefined reference to
`glutAddMenuEntry(char const*, int)'
glpuzzle.cxx:(.text+0x29f8): undefined reference to
`glutAddMenuEntry(char const*, int)'
glpuzzle.cxx:(.text+0x29fd):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0x2a03): undefined reference to `glut_menu'
glpuzzle.cxx:(.text+0x2a0e): undefined reference to `glutMainLoop()'
glpuzzle.cxx:(.text+0x2a28): undefined reference to
`glutInitDisplayMode(unsigned int)'
glpuzzle.o: In function `motion(int, int)':
glpuzzle.cxx:(.text+0x2a98): undefined reference to `glut_window'
glpuzzle.o: In function `mouse(int, int, int, int)':
glpuzzle.cxx:(.text+0x2c19):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0x2c57):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0x2c80): undefined reference to `glut_window'
glpuzzle.cxx:(.text+0x2d17): undefined reference to
`glutChangeToMenuEntry(int, char const*, int)'
glpuzzle.cxx:(.text+0x2d1c): undefined reference to `glut_window'
glpuzzle.o: In function `Reshape(int, int)':
glpuzzle.cxx:(.text+0xa03): undefined reference to `glGetIntegerv'
glpuzzle.o: In function `drawContainer()':
glpuzzle.cxx:(.text+0x1c3d): undefined reference to `glEnd'
glpuzzle.o: In function `drawBox(int, float, float)':
glpuzzle.cxx:(.text+0x1e8d): undefined reference to `glEnd'
glpuzzle.o: In function `redraw()':
glpuzzle.cxx:(.text+0x237b): undefined reference to `glFinish'
glpuzzle.cxx:(.text+0x2382): undefined reference to `glutSwapBuffers()'
collect2: ld returned 1 exit status

What could be the reason for this errors?

Besten Gruß

-- 
Jens Kubieziel                                   http://www.kubieziel.de
Einen Satz tragŽ in den Ohren: Wer sich aufregt, hat verloren.
Karl-Heinz Söhler

_______________________________________________
fltk-bugs mailing list
[email protected]
http://lists.easysw.com/mailman/listinfo/fltk-bugs

Reply via email to